Assault on Yonah Mountain - September 28, 2025
Assault on Yonah Mountain in Cleveland, GA is an uphill-only event from the bottom to the summit. The course is about 2.5 miles with roughly 1650 feet of vertical gain. The event offers a ruck division and awards a medal to all finishers; top three men and top three women receive custom handmade awards. Timing covers only the climb from the bottom to the top.
Course, divisions and cutoffs
All participants park at the start area and walk down to the paved road to begin at the bottom of a gravel driveway road. The race goes immediately uphill: about 0.3 miles with 175 ft gain to the trailhead, then single track divided into bottom, middle and top sections. The middle section contains the steepest and most technical terrain, including a very rocky stretch below the old helipad and a 0.1 mile section described as 35% grade. The top section is about 0.75 miles at an approximate 12-20% grade and finishes on the summit field.
A ruck division requires minimum carried weight of 15 pounds for women and 20 pounds for men. The event has a 2 hour 15 minute overall cutoff and a first-overlook cutoff at about 1 hour 15 minutes; participants past those limits may be turned around or recorded as DNF.
Safety and logistics
Organizers recommend grippy trail shoes due to rock gardens and wet conditions. The route includes gravel, dirt road, technical rock sections and at least one place where hands may be needed. Participants must descend under their own power after finishing. Shirts are available for purchase before the event and medals are distributed in person. RunBumTours operates the race series.
